Output 8b824575e00723ec84ef8d42ef88be7293c81d8ac6a56390bf735e7511435a92:1

value
24305380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686e5046ff7b8583ec4fc86cddde5db42f61936d OP_EQUAL
address
3BDCMDVkXb21fYMXnckhW3ahwrzsurszs1
transaction
8b824575e00723ec84ef8d42ef88be7293c81d8ac6a56390bf735e7511435a92
spent
true